When you need fresh, high-quality meats at any hour, finding a meat market near me open now is essential. Whether you’re planning a last-minute dinner, prepping for a weekend BBQ, or simply looking for the best cuts, having access to a reliable butcher shop that offers fresh, expertly cut meats makes all the difference.

Unlike supermarkets with pre-packaged selections, a dedicated butcher shop or meat market provides hand-trimmed cuts, locally sourced meats, and customized selections based on your needs. From grass-fed beef and organic poultry to premium steaks and house-made sausages, knowing where to shop ensures you get the best quality whenever you need it.

In this guide, we’ll cover how to find a great meat market open now, where to buy the freshest meats, and smart shopping tips to get the best value for your money.

How to Find a Reliable Meat Market Near Me Open Now

Finding a trustworthy meat market near me open now means knowing where to look. Start by checking local butcher shops and specialty meat stores that offer extended hours. Many of these locations provide fresh, high-quality cuts that aren’t available in regular supermarkets.

Another great option is 24-hour grocery stores with full-service butcher counters. While not all supermarkets carry specialty meats, some have on-site butchers who can provide custom cuts and expert recommendations for the best cooking results.

If you’re short on time, consider online meat delivery services that offer same-day pickup or late-hour deliveries. Many modern butcher shops now provide curbside pickup and home delivery, making it easier than ever to access fresh, expertly cut meats at your convenience.

Best Places to Buy Fresh, Expertly Cut Meats at a Meat Market Near Me

When looking for the best meat market near me open now, consider a mix of local butcher shops, farmers’ markets, and specialty grocery stores.

Independent butcher shops are often the best choice for fresh, premium cuts. These shops focus on quality, precision, and customer service, offering options like dry-aged steaks, custom-cut roasts, and house-made sausages that you won’t find in standard grocery stores.

Farmers’ markets and farm-direct stores are another great option for buying organic, grass-fed, and pasture-raised meats. Many of these markets have flexible hours, allowing you to get the freshest cuts directly from local producers.

If you need meat late at night, high-end grocery stores with in-house butcher counters often provide a variety of cuts well beyond what’s pre-packaged. Checking online for stores with extended hours can help you find top-quality meats even at odd hours.

Smart Shopping Tips for Getting the Best Meats at a Meat Market Near Me

To make the most of your visit to a meat market near me open now, follow these smart shopping tips.

First, ask the butcher for recommendations. Whether you need a specific cut for grilling, roasting, or slow-cooking, a good butcher can guide you to the best options. They can also provide custom trimming and portioning to fit your meal plans.

Next, check for marbling and color when choosing meats. Beef should have rich red color with fine marbling, poultry should be plump with firm skin, and pork should have a light pink hue. Fresh meat should never have an off odor or excessive liquid in the package.

Finally, consider buying in bulk if you want to save money. Many butchers offer discounts on family packs or freezer-ready portions, allowing you to stock up on premium cuts at a lower price. If you’re unsure how to store meat properly, ask your butcher for vacuum-sealing or freezing tips.

By shopping smart, you’ll ensure you always have access to fresh, expertly cut meats whenever you need them!

Shopping at a local meat market offers more value than you might expect. Unlike chain grocery stores, butcher shops often work directly with farmers, cutting out the middleman and passing those savings on to you. Many meat markets also allow you to buy in bulk, which is perfect for stocking up on your favorite cuts at a discounted rate.

Another cost-saving benefit is the ability to purchase custom cuts. Instead of paying extra for pre-packaged portions, you can ask the butcher to prepare the exact amount you need, reducing waste and saving money. Many markets also feature weekly specials or deals on items nearing their sell-by date, giving you access to fresh meats at a fraction of the cost. By shopping smart, a “meat market near me” can be the perfect place to save on high-quality meats.

How to Find Deals and Discounts at the Best Butcher Shops Near Me

Finding deals at your local butcher shop is easier than you think. Start by checking their social media pages or website for updates on specials, discounts, or promotions. Many butcher shops offer seasonal sales, such as discounted turkeys during the holidays or grill-ready cuts in the summer.

Don’t hesitate to ask the butcher about upcoming specials or loyalty programs. Some markets reward regular customers with discounts or exclusive offers. You can also look out for bundle deals, where you save by purchasing multiple cuts at once. Shopping earlier in the day or closer to closing time can sometimes get you markdowns on fresh cuts. A quick visit to the best “meat market near me” might uncover hidden gems that fit both your budget and your taste.

Tips for Saving Money Without Sacrificing Quality at a Meat Market Near Me

Saving money at a meat market doesn’t mean compromising on quality. Start by exploring less popular cuts—options like chicken thighs, pork shoulder, or skirt steak are not only flavorful but also more affordable than premium choices like filet mignon. Learning to cook with these cuts can make your meals more creative and cost-effective.

Another great tip is to buy in bulk and freeze what you don’t immediately use. This way, you can take advantage of discounts while ensuring your freezer is stocked with high-quality meats. Finally, don’t overlook the value of building a relationship with your butcher. When they know your preferences, they can recommend affordable options or set aside deals just for you. With these tips, you’ll enjoy top-tier meats from a “meat market near me” while keeping your grocery bills in check.

How Seasonal Weather Patterns Affect Halal Meat Production

The production of Halal meat is closely tied to seasonal weather patterns, which directly impact livestock growth and availability. During the spring and summer, livestock such as sheep, goats, and cattle benefit from an abundance of fresh pastures, which supports their health and growth. This leads to a more robust supply of Halal meat in stores, giving consumers a wider range of options. However, as autumn turns to winter, the colder weather can limit the natural grazing resources for these animals, slowing their growth and reducing meat production. This seasonal cycle means that shoppers may notice differences in both availability and prices throughout the year.

The Influence of Cultural Celebrations on Halal Meat Demand

Cultural celebrations like Ramadan and Eid al-Adha play a significant role in shaping the demand for Halal-certified meat. During these periods, communities come together for shared meals, significantly increasing the need for Halal options. Retailers respond by increasing their inventory, often resulting in a more diverse selection of cuts and types during these times. Outside of these cultural peaks, the demand for certain Halal meats tends to decrease, which can lead to a narrower range of choices in stores. Understanding these cycles allows consumers to better plan their purchases around these times, ensuring access to their preferred Halal meats when they are most in demand.

Regional Agriculture’s Contribution to Halal Meat Variety

The role of regional agriculture is pivotal in maintaining the variety of Halal meat throughout the year. Areas with rich agricultural traditions and sustainable grazing practices can often sustain a steady supply of locally-sourced meat, even when seasonal changes limit production elsewhere. This results in a consistent presence of Halal-certified beef, lamb, and poultry in local markets. In contrast, regions that rely heavily on imported meats may experience more pronounced seasonal shifts in availability. The health of local farming systems is thus a key factor in determining how diverse and abundant the Halal meat options are during different seasons, allowing consumers to choose from a stable selection year-round.

Global Trade Networks and Their Seasonal Challenges

The availability of Halal meat is not solely determined by local factors; global trade networks also play a crucial role, especially when local supplies dwindle. Importing Halal-certified meats from countries with favorable climates can help stabilize the market, offering consumers access to various options regardless of the season. However, these imports are often subject to seasonal challenges such as adverse weather conditions and shipping delays, which can impact their timely arrival. These disruptions may cause temporary shortages or variations in the types of Halal meat available in stores. By understanding how global trade interacts with seasonal production, consumers can better navigate the fluctuations in supply and make informed choices throughout the year.
